Transaction

eb853998dafecd35cbe713ed68d5fc272b0c698c8f228dcb99a71dce373e800a

Summary

In Block130678
TimeFri, 07 Apr 2023 07:57:45 UTC
Total Input19.25 Nebula
Total Output74.25 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
994361 Confirmations74.25 Nebula
Raw Transaction